Soliciting and analyzing quotes from landscaping contractors is a nuanced process that goes far beyond simply comparing price tags. This critical step requires strategic preparation and a comprehensive approach to ensure you select a contractor who offers the best value for your specific Calgary property’s landscaping needs.
Initiate the quoting process by preparing a detailed project brief for each potential contractor. This document should comprehensively outline your initial landscaping requirements, including specific design preferences, desired features, and any unique property characteristics. Transparency is key – provide identical information to each contractor to guarantee fair and comparable quotes. Include precise measurements, existing landscape features, and your budget range to help contractors develop accurate proposals.
Essential Quote Comparison Elements
Schedule in person consultations with your shortlisted contractors. These meetings are not just about receiving a quote, but an opportunity to assess their professional communication, technical knowledge, and compatibility with your vision. A reputable landscaper will ask detailed questions about your property, discuss potential challenges specific to Calgary’s climate, and offer creative solutions that demonstrate their expertise.
When reviewing quotes, look beyond the bottom line. Cheaper is not always better. Analyze the detailed proposals, examining the quality of proposed materials, proposed design strategies, and the contractor’s approach to potential environmental constraints. Pay close attention to how each quote addresses specific challenges like drainage, soil conditions, and plant selection suitable for Calgary’s variable weather patterns.
Ask each contractor to provide a comprehensive written quote that includes not just the total cost, but a detailed breakdown of expenses. This should cover materials, labor, potential additional costs, and a clear timeline for project completion. Request information about their warranty policies and post installation support. A professional landscaping company will be transparent about what is and is not included in their initial quote.
By the conclusion of this step, you should have a clear, comparative understanding of each contractor’s capabilities, pricing structure, and professional approach. Your goal is not just to find the lowest price, but to select a landscaping partner who offers the most value, expertise, and alignment with your specific property requirements.

Verifying a landscaper’s reputation through references and online reviews is a crucial step that provides deeper insights into their professional performance beyond their polished marketing materials. This investigative process helps you uncover the real world experiences of previous clients and assess the landscaper’s reliability, quality of work, and customer service approach.
Begin by requesting direct references from each landscaping contractor. A reputable professional will readily provide contact information for recent clients who can speak to their work quality. When speaking with these references, ask specific questions that go beyond surface level satisfaction. Inquire about project timelines, communication effectiveness, problem solving skills, and how closely the final result matched the original design concept.
Critical Reference Check Questions
Online reviews offer another valuable perspective, but they require careful and nuanced interpretation. Platforms like Google Business Profile, Facebook, and industry specific review sites can provide a broader view of a landscaper’s performance. Look for patterns in reviews rather than focusing on isolated comments. Consistent positive or negative themes are more telling than a single extreme review.
Pay attention to how landscapers respond to both positive and negative feedback. Professional companies typically address critical reviews constructively, demonstrating accountability and a commitment to customer satisfaction. A landscaper who engages respectfully with past clients shows emotional intelligence and genuine dedication to their craft.
Cross reference information from multiple sources. If a landscaper provides glowing references but has multiple negative online reviews, this discrepancy warrants further investigation. Similarly, look for reviews specific to Calgary projects, as local experience matters significantly in landscaping. Our unique climate and municipal regulations require specialized knowledge that generic reviews might not capture.
By meticulously checking references and online reviews, you develop a comprehensive understanding of each landscaper’s professional reputation. This step transforms your selection process from a purely transactional interaction to an informed decision based on real world performance and client experiences. Your goal is to find a landscaping partner who not only promises exceptional work but consistently delivers on those promises.

Verifying a landscaper’s professional certifications and insurance coverage is a critical safeguard that protects your property, investment, and legal interests. This step transcends mere paperwork – it represents your final line of defense in ensuring you are working with a legitimate, professionally qualified landscaping contractor.
Professional Credentials to Request
Begin by requesting comprehensive documentation of the landscaper’s professional credentials. Legitimate professionals will be transparent and willing to provide proof of their qualifications without hesitation. In Calgary, this means verifying registration with the Alberta Landscape Contractors Association and confirming valid municipal business licensing. These credentials demonstrate a commitment to professional standards and ongoing industry education.
Liability insurance is perhaps the most crucial verification. A comprehensive policy protects you from potential financial risks associated with property damage, worker injuries, or unexpected project complications. Request to see a current certificate of insurance that covers both general liability and specific landscaping work. Pay attention to coverage limits and ensure they are sufficient for the scale of your proposed project.
Certifications from recognized professional bodies indicate a landscaper’s commitment to ongoing skill development and adherence to industry best practices. Look for credentials from organizations like Landscape Alberta Nursery Trades Association or national professional landscaping institutes. These certifications suggest the contractor stays current with evolving techniques, environmental regulations, and innovative design approaches specific to Calgary’s unique landscaping environment.
Do not simply accept photocopied documents. Request to see original certificates and take time to verify their authenticity. Contact the issuing organizations directly if you have any doubts. Many professional associations maintain online verification systems that allow you to confirm a contractor’s standing in real time.

Beyond formal documentation, consider how willingly a landscaper shares these credentials. A truly professional organization understands that transparency builds trust. Their readiness to provide comprehensive documentation without reluctance is often as telling as the documents themselves. By meticulously verifying certifications and insurance, you create a solid foundation of trust and professionalism for your upcoming landscaping project.
